King eds sells old 55g drums for $20 each. BUT, they perviously held some sort of chemical, i bought one, rinsed it out a bunch, but didn't end up using it.
Another thing you can use is rainbarrels. The city of Vancouver sells 75g rainbarrels to its residents, they have a tap at the bottom, VERY useful. Or you could just find a place that sells rainbarrels. Another option is finding a place that sells galvanized troughs. They come in sizes up to a couple hundred gallons
